![]() About The Chinchilla
Chinchillas are rodents native to the Andes mountains in South America and noted for their soft, dense fur.
In their native habitat, chinchillas live in burrows or crevices in rocks. They are agile jumpers and can jump very high,
up to 6 ft!
Did you know?
The animal (whose name literally means "little Chincha") is named after the Chincha people
of the Andes.
